Linda's Corn Pudding
This recipe is about as southern as you can get. It's a marvelous accompaniment to
any meal with chicken, turkey or goose.
Ingredients
- 4 eggs
- 3/4 cup granulated sugar
- Dash of salt
- 1/2 teaspoon pepper
- 17 ounces creamed corn
- 15 ounces whole kernel corn, drained
- 2 tablespoons cornstarch
- Milk
- 1/4 cup melted butter
Instructions
- Heat oven to 350 degrees F. Grease an 8-inch square baking dish or
equivalent.
- Beat eggs, sugar, salt and pepper with a fork. Add both creamed and
whole kernel corn.
- Put cornstarch in creamed corn can; fill with milk and stir to dissolve.
Add to egg mixture.
- Stir in melted butter.
- Pour into prepared pan.
- Bake for one hour or until set.
